Control an External Device Using Timeline Events and E-MEM
1
Set up the Control Panel to the desired state, making sure the DDR source is not
selected on the PGM PST A bus.
2
Learn this state to an E-MEM register as the first keyframe of the effect.
3
Go to a point later in your effect giving sufficient time for the clip to load and cue. For
example, go to three seconds by pressing
GoTm
,
3
,
•
,
ENT
.
4
Select the
Clear Events
button in the Events pane to deselect the old commands. This
helps prevents accidental multiple load and cue commands in the same effect.
5
Select the
Play
button on the Timeline Events menu.
6
Set up your control panel to the desired state, including selecting the DDR on the PGM-
PST A bus.
7
Press
<Insert
or
>Insert
to add the keyframe information to the E-MEM register.
8
Go to a point later in your effect giving sufficient time for the desired material in the clip
to play. For example, for a 20 second clip that started at three seconds, press
GoTm
,
23
,
•
,
ENT
.
9
Select the
Clear Events
button in the Events pane to deselect the old commands.
